Features of the Octet® Platform
Label-free assays measure molecular binding through real-time protein interactions. It is a precise and efficient means of collecting a wide range of information related to affinity, kinetics, concentration, thermodynamics, bio-similarity, specificity, potency and selectivity of molecular binding.
Octet® is a powerful platform designed to understand structure-function relationships between molecules, and it can be applied at many different stages throughout the drug development process.
Fluidic-free Octet® BLI assays are ideal for measurements in crude and complex matrices for instance titer and concentration analysis as well as screening for Critical Quality Attributes (CQAs) early in cell line development and bioprocess development workflows.
On the other hand, working with challenging analytes such as small fragments in FBDD, low affinity molecules or high affinity binders require a higher sensitivity that only Octet® SPR technology can offer. The patented OneStepTM gradient injection generates unique curvature to accurately detect full binding kinetics (kon, koff and KD) from a single concentration.
Label-free BLI and SPR are used from screening (at the very early stages of drug discovery) to identifying and engineering potential binding candidates, supporting clinical evaluation and finally during quality control(QC) of GMP manufacturing.
